Managing Users

Administrator can modify local user information and password, or delete
user. For an AD user, the administrator can only edit user status or delete
that user.

Groups

A group is a collection of pre-defined users. With the Group function, you
can conveniently set permissions for a group of users. By using Group, you
can add multiple users at a time when setting the view permission for VRRs,
recorded files or live streaming videos.
A default group, named All_Users, is built in the system. It includes all the
users defined in the Polycom® RSS™ 4000 system. All_Users group cannot
be modified or deleted.
